noun
A type of tree found in the Philippines, known as 'kalumpit' or 'Terminalia microcarpa'.
The kalumpit usually grows along riverbanks.
Ang kalumpit ay karaniwang tumutubo sa mga tabi ng ilog.
The wood from the kalumpit tree is used to make furniture and other products.
The tables and chairs are made from kalumpit wood.
Ang mga mesa at upuan ay gawa sa kalumpit na kahoy.
